Released , 'And Give My Love to the Swallows' stars Magda Vášáryová, Viera Strnisková, Július Vašek, Václav Helšus The movie has a runtime of about 1 hr 26 min, and received a user score of 47 (out of 100) on TMDb, which collated reviews from 10 well-known users.

Want to know what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"This film, chronicling the last days of Czech resistance fighter Maruska Kuderikova (played by Magda Vasaryova), is based on her diaries. Though she was tortured and eventually executed by the Nazis, her diaries indicate that she was optimistic for the humanity of her captors and did not by any means hate them. Told with simple dignity, this film makes clear why Maruska became a national hero." .
